Transaction 463896f9e41bc1a8af13545f540eec83838a2781fe76a205e1b6325b9b8d6f36

2 Input
2 Outputs
  • 463896f9e41bc1a8af13545f540eec83838a2781fe76a205e1b6325b9b8d6f36:0
  • value  21648441
    address  17aBp1yb2BUkzpGWNRCtuzDZGxYJkakTeo
  • 463896f9e41bc1a8af13545f540eec83838a2781fe76a205e1b6325b9b8d6f36:1
  • value  1594918581
    address  15JqJXdGePfsuHTaMrBS8CDZWFPgFm9g4t